Powder Metallurgy: The Preferred Metal-Forming Solution, is a video showcasing the fabrication capabilities of the various technologies known collectively as powder metallurgy (PM), available on DVD. The 13-minute production, built on the theme, “Every day, in some way, PM touches your life,” uses dozens of examples of actual components manufactured for many different applications to illustrate the benefits PM offers parts designers and engineers.

The video is aimed principally at potential end users who may not be familiar with the capabilities of conventional PM, metal injection molding (MIM), hot isostatic pressing (HIP), and other PM technologies. Using a contemporary narrated soundtrack and imagery, the piece serves as a brief introduction to the real-world advantages of these state-of the-art forming processes, with particular emphasis on their contributions to the concept of sustainability.

By Süleyman Saritas and Alan Lawley

This fully searchable CD spans over 4 decades of literature! The database is a comprehensive literature review of a collection of more than 4, 500 publications embracing the processing and properties of P/M ferrous materials. This important research tool allows the user to search by material, property, and process to arrive at relevant articles in a click of the keyboard.

The task was initiated by performing a literature search via several electronic databases. Subsequently, the major P/M Journals worldwide were scanned to identify pertinent publications. Proceedings of national and international P/M conferences were included as well. To facilitate accuracy in sorting, the "experimental procedures" and "results" sections of each publication were reviewed. Classification in terms of material type and properties, was based on MPIF "Standard 35, Materials Standards for P/M Structural Parts".

The major utility of the database lies in its ability to identify publications relating to a given P/M ferrous material in terms of processing conditions and attendant properties. Letter codes are used to differentiate between processing details (a,b,c,d,…) and specific properties (A,B, C, D,…). Material type is described by a number (1,2,3,4,…). Designing for P/M Video

This is a technical video with the engineer, metallurgist, purchasing agent and college student in mind. Contains design and application information on producing reliable, precision net and near-net shaped parts from metal powders via the powder metallurgy process. Production steps such as: compacting, sintering and tooling design are covered as well as design guidelines, computer-aided design, properties of P/M parts, materials and secondary operations. Part applications are also shown.
